President Donald Trump, known for his frugal nature and love of a good deal, has taken aim at one of the smallest coins in our wallet: the penny. In a post on Truth Social, the president announced his intention to stop the production of new pennies, citing the high cost of their manufacture. The United States Mint has revealed that production costs for coins have exceeded face value for the 19th consecutive year, with a cost of 3.69 cents to produce each penny. A US District Judge has issued a restraining order against former President Trump and the US Treasury Department, responding to a request from 19 states, including New York. The order aims to block the sharing of Treasury information with individuals outside the department, including political appointees and special government employees. This move is in response to concerns over potential misuse or unauthorized access to sensitive data.
